- The distance between Douglas, Isle Of Man, Uk and Birzai, Lithuania is approximately 1,856 km or 1,153 mi.
- To reach Douglas, Isle Of Man in this distance one would set out from Birzai bearing 275.3°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Douglas, Isle Of Man bearing 251.1° or WSW .
- Douglas, Isle Of Man has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as Birzai has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- The average annual temperature is 4.3 °C (7.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.9 °C (21.4°F) less in Douglas, Isle Of Man.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 534 mm (21 in) more which is equivalent to 534 l/m² (13.11 US gal/ft²) or 5,340,000 l/ha (570,881 US gal/ac) more. About 1 8/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 2.1° higher in Douglas, Isle Of Man than in Birzai.
